DiRugeris Returns to CACC Weekly Report
                                                                                                                   
New Haven, Conn. – (1/28/2013) – Chestnut Hill College senior guard Mark DiRugeris Jr. (Woodbury, N.J.) earned his fourth honorable mention for the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ference (CACC) Player of the Week award as the league’s second leading scorer averaged 20.5 points-per-game (PPG) in a 1-1 week of CACC play for the Griffins. DiRugeris first offered 24 points in the Griffins 73-63 victory over Holy Family University on January 23, before recording 17 points in a 94-86 loss at Dominican College on January 26.
 
On January 23, a rollercoaster first half saw Chestnut Hill College (9-9, 5-4) lead Holy Family University by as many as 13 points, 24-11, before taking a two-point lead, 30-28, to the break. As emotions ran high in Sorgenti Arena the Griffins kept their feathers cool with DiRugeris and sophomore forward Alssene Saintilus (Irvington N.J) leading the home team to a 73-63 CACC triumph. DiRugeris headlined four Griffins in double figures with a game-high 24 points, hitting four of his six field goals (6-of-14, 42.9%) from three point range (4-of-11, 36.4%) and adding an 8-of-9 (88.9%) clip from the foul line. Later, on January 26, the Griffins went blow for blow in the opening period with the Chargers. Unfortunately, the Chargers scored the last basket of the first half for a narrow 48-47 halftime advantage. Despite the Griffins second-half efforts, 27 bench points from sophomore forward Nick Smith (Middletown, N.Y.) helped the Chargers stay one step ahead of the Griffins, 94-86. DiRugeris added six rebounds and two steals to his 17-point evening.
 
With 18.9 PPG, DiRugeris ranks second in the CACC for scoring. He ranks among the league’s top ten shooters in each category, standing tied for ninth in field goals (103-of-236, 43.6%), third in three-pointers (52-for-121, 43.0%), and tied for fifth in free throws (82-for-90, 91.1%).
 
The men's basketball team continues CACC play on February 2, when they host Concordia College (NY) in a 3:00 p.m. contest.
